2007 was a FANTASTIC year for Little League Jimmy Fund program...
We would like to thank all of you for your efforts this year in the Jimmy Fund Little League program. The goals of this program continue to be met, by giving Little Leaguers the opportunity to play more baseball/softball and at the same time, raise money for children with cancer. The program had an amazing year raising a record $370,000.

State Finals wrap up...
10-11 : Sandwich takes deciding game against Pittsfield South with a 7-2 win capturing the 10-11 State title.
Majors : Walpole American takes the State champioship ending Peabody West's quest for back-to-back state titles.
Juniors : Somerset takes the deciding game against Stoneham 12-2 for the State title.
Seniors : Auburn takes back-to-back games against Gloucester with a 6-4 win Saturday and a 12-2 win on Sunday for the State title.

State Finals for all Softball divisions wrapped up this weekend in Worcester...
Lynn Wyoma edged out Jesse Burkett of Worcester for the Majors title.
Wakefield and Dudley took straight games from Westfield and Winchendon to capture their respective Junior and Senior state titles.

Massachusetts to host East Regional Senior Softball Tournament
For the first time since 1964, Massachusetts will host an East Regional Tournament. The 2007 Senior League Softball East Region Tournament has a new home - Worcester, Massachusetts. The Senior League Softball East Regional Tournament was previously played and hosted the past two years in Easton, Maryland. However, after long consideration, Maryland District said that they would no longer be willing or able to host such a high level and profile tournament. Multiple proposals were submitted by the states of Connecticut and Maryland along with proposals from New Jersey and Massachusetts. After long review and consideration, the tournament was awarded to Massachusetts District 4 and the Jesse Burkett Little League. All of the proposals were very detailed, excellently thought out and would have been very successful in any location. However, with the committment from the Massachusetts District 4 Administrator, District Staff, Jesse Burkett Little League, the City of Worcester, the Massachusetts State of District Administrator Association and the Massachusetts State Government, Worcester was the exceptional location for the 2007 East Region Senior League Softball Tournament.
Congratulations are extended to Doug Hannam, Mass District 4 Administrator and all of the individuals who have made this possible and Worcester the new home of the 2007 Senior League Softball East Region Tournament. Massachusetts and the East Region look ahead to a very bright future and many years for the progress, growth and development of this particular tournament within the City of Worcester along with an even stronger partnership with Little League Baseball and Softball.

Al & al Manger/Coach clinic is a big hit...
With an attendance of 400 managers and coaches, Al Price of Al and al Baseball delivered a terrific day of instruction.
There is no doubt you have all heard of the famous Little League clinic instruction team of Al and al. Once again, due to popular demand, the Al & al clinic has been scheduled to the Massachusetts area and will be hosted this year by the District 13. Clinic will be held on Sunday, March 4, 2007 at the Joyce Middle School Gym. The individual leagues that participate can send as many managers and coaches as want to come, for an all-inclusive fee. The secret to the success of the Al & al clinics has always been the hands on instruction from the experience of attending as well as learning from the training material they offer for the leagues. George Berardi Honored for More Than 50 Years of Service
The Little League District Administrators of Massachusetts honored one of their own this year in the by naming the Massachusetts State Little League Baseball Tournament after George Berardi, whose service to Little League spans more than five decades. more...
